![]() Ok i had to install a new HD last week. i reinstalled windows 7 64 bit. updated it and all that. Updated the drivers to my EVGA GTX 260 vid card. Installed EQ2 from my SF Disks, patched. But when i play. i will get at completly random times and locations, my screen will flash black and my video cards settings will drop to low power mode. nowi have a beast 850w PSU in my computer and this did not happen at all before i reformated my comp with the new HD. When this happens. sometimes its just a black flash on the screen then it plays normally just laggy. other times the client will flash endlessly. causing EQ2 to freeze on and off. do odd things and cause major issues. but i can still move my character, if i turn the camera the screen will normally go abck to normal. It just happened in my GH. i took a telaport to the front gates. screen went wacky and changes my cards settings. i turned my camera all over and it did not help. but when i ported to another area of the GH it stopped. It happened 2 days ago in Sundered frontier infron of The Hole zone in. The day before that in Underfoot depths. Before that it happened in Antonica. Its just vary random and i would like to fix it. makes raiding hard when i don't know if my screen will go nutz causing me to need to reboot to get my cards settings back to normal Lowering my game settings has no effect. happened in extreme performance and on extreme quality. Thinking about reinstalling the game. I use Profit UI and EQ2 maps. both are completly updated. |

![]() Reinstalling drivers did not work. reinstalling Direct X did not work. i am still crashing every time i zone into my Guild Hall. get the same message. Nvidia Drivers have stopped responding nad have been recovered. Display driver NVIDIA Windows Kernel Mode Driver, Version 260.99 stopped responding and has successfully recovered. It happened 2 times in a row then stopped and i zoned in and out 3 times and nothing happened. It makes my screens flicker (i have 2 monitors) even if EQ2 is covered with another window. when this happens, as long as eq2 is open and not minamized. it bugs out, my screens flicker, then after about 8 seconds the driver crashs and recovers. and i can play fine in the area i was in. till i rezone in and it will ether happen again or not. |

![]() Judging from the information you've provided, your graphics card may be overheating. As a safety precaution your system may down clock your graphics card if it gets too hot to prevent any possible damage to it. What kind of temps are you seeing when playing the game, especially when going into your Guild Hall. |
